1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le...

23
1 Grid Portal for VN- Grid Cu Nguyen Phuong Ha

Transcript of 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le...

Page 1: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

1

Grid Portal for VN-Grid

Cu Nguyen Phuong Ha

Page 2: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

2

Outline

Some words about portals in principle

Overview of OGCE GridPortlets

Page 3: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

3

What is a portal ?

A portal is a doorway or entry point to a set of resources, including the entire World-Wide Web, information, applications, and other resources, that an enterprise wants to make available to the portal’s users.

Portal is web site’s evolution.

Page 4: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

4

Bridging Users and Resources

Grid Portal

Grid Portal

GPIR

MDS

ExecutionService

MonitoringService

Grid Services

Grid Resource

Page 5: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

5

Some words about portals in principle

Overview of OGCE GridPortlets

Page 6: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

6

OGCE Project The Open Grid Computing Environments

(OGCE) project consists of the following core constituent areas for developing powerful, Web-based Science Gateways to Grid resources such as the TeraGrid. Development of interoperable, standards-

based Web components (portlets) for Grid computing.

Grid client programming libraries and tools development.

Development of Web Services to support Grid portals’ information, metadata, and job execution and management requirements.

Page 7: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

7

Highlights and Major Contributions OGCE Grid Portal Grid Programming Interfaces and

Abstraction Layers: Java CoG Kit, Grid Tag Libraries and Beans (GTLAB)

Portlet Development: Portlet bridge, inner-portlet communication

Page 8: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

8

Java CoG Kit End users will be able to access

the Grid through standalone applications, a desktop, or a portal.

Command line tools allow users to define workflow scripts easily.

Programming is achieved through services, abstractions, APIs, and workflows.

Page 9: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

9

Grid Tag Libraries and Beans The goal of GTLAB is to make it possible

to develop Grid Web applications entirely through reusable tag libraries with no additional coding.

GTLAB extends Java Server Faces and encapsulates the [Java_COG_Kit | Java COG Kit's Abstraction Layer].

Can convert the GTLAB applications into portlets

Page 10: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

10

Some words about portals in principle

Overview of GridSphere GridPortlets

Page 11: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

11

GridPortlets Login Administration: User, Role, Group, Portlet,

Layout management Proxy management: interfaces with

MyProxy Job submission: interfaces with GRAM File management: interfaces with GridFTP GPIR Browser: interfaces with GPIR …

Page 12: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.
Page 13: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

Settings

Page 14: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.
Page 15: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.
Page 16: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

Proxy Management

Page 17: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

Proxy Management

Page 18: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.
Page 19: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

Job Status

Page 20: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

20

GridPortlets Login Administration: User, Role, Group, Portlet,

Layout management Proxy management: interfaces with

MyProxy Job submission: interfaces with GRAM File management: interfaces with GridFTP GPIR Browser: interfaces with GPIR …

Page 21: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

21

OGCE Portal

Portlet Web Application

GridSphere Portal Framework

Authentication

GPIRGridFTPGRAM

Grid Service Layer

Resource Layer

Portal Layer

MyProxy

RDBMSComputingResources

Applications Services

Login AdminProxy

ManageJob

SubmitFile

ManageGrid

InformationMyProxy

Page 22: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

22

VN-Grid Portal

ResourceDiscovery

ResourceManagement

JobMonitoring

ExecuteJob

Portlet Web Application

GridSphere Portal Framework

MyProxy

Authentication

InformationService

DiscoveryService

ExecutionService

Grid Service Layer

Portal Layer

MonitoringService

Resource Layer

RDBMSComputingResources

Applications Services

MyProxy

Page 23: 1 Grid Portal for VN-Grid Cu Nguyen Phuong Ha. 2 Outline Some words about portals in principle Overview of OGCE GridPortlets.

23

Reference Open Grid Computing Environments (OGCE)

Annual Report: September 1, 2003-August 31, 2007

Building Grid Computing Portals: The NPACI Grid Portal Toolkit, M. P. Thomas, J. R. Boisseau Texas Advanced Computing Center, The University of Texas at Austin

Sun Java SystemPortal Server 7.1 Developer'sGuide

http://www.collab-ogce.org/ogce/index.php http://gridport.net http://gridsphere.org http://grid.ncsa.illinois.edu/myproxy/